Overview

Simple Origami Airplanes contains detailed instructions for 16 original paper airplanes that will make you an experienced folder in no time. The easy-to-remove perforated pages, which include folding lines right in the designs, will have you creating origami planes that really fly in a matter of minutes. The instructions, by international paper airplane expert Andrew Dewar, contain many handy practical tips that will help you not only fly the planes you make, but also fly them farther and faster. Simple Origami Airplanes also includes a full-color photo of each finished project and interesting facts about each plane, as well as tips on how to create your own origami airplane designs.

About the Author, Andrew Dewar

Andrew Dewar was born in Toronto, Canada. He now lives in Japan and is the president of the Fukushima Paper Airplane Club. He has published seven books on paper airplanes in Japan that helped inspire a nationwide craze for paper airplanes.
